#2a5e60 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a5e60 is composed of 16.5% red, 36.9%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.3% cyan, 2.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 39.1% and a lightness of 27.1%. #2a5e60 color hex could be obtained by blending #54bcc0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#2a5e60

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a5e60

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454545 is the less saturated color, while #058085 is the most saturated one.
